#206d64 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#206d64 is composed of 12.5% red, 42.7%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.3%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 173 degrees, a saturation of 54.6% and a lightness of 27.6%. #206d64 color hex could be obtained by blending #40dac8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#206d64 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#206d64 has RGB values of R:32, G:109,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2125156.
